⭐ Classic Literature–Style Review ★★★★★ (5/5) — Brilliant Wit, Cultural Insight, and Timeless Intelligence This collection of Oscar Wilde’s interviews reveals the mind behind the legend — sharp, paradoxical, playful, and deeply perceptive. Beyond his famous epigrams lies a thinker reflecting on art, beauty, society, morality, fame, and the role of the artist. Listeners will discover:
  • Wilde’s unmatched wit and conversational genius
  • His philosophy of art for art’s sake
  • Sharp social observation delivered with elegance and humor
  • Reflections on fame, criticism, and identity
  • A personality both theatrical and intellectually serious
Hearing Wilde in interview form gives a more personal sense of the man behind The Picture of Dorian Gray and The Importance of Being Earnest. His humor entertains, but his ideas linger.
